我在我的Android手机上拍照,我把它们和谷歌照片同步起来,这样就可以通过云端将它们放到其他设备上。
我如何使谷歌照片自动同步到我的Ubuntu笔记本电脑硬盘驱动器?
发布于 2019-04-26 19:47:58
首先,您必须选中Google设置中的启用 Google文件夹框,以便您的照片在驱动器中可见。
一个标准的Ubuntu安装有GNOME设置,它有一个内置的“在线帐户”部分,可以方便地配置驱动器以显示在nautilus文件查看器中。
您还可以使用一些选项来模拟Dropbox客户端的行为--有OverGrive和Insync,但是我更喜欢在本地不存储文件,为此我使用奥卡姆引信。
它的创建者制作了PPA带有Ubunutu的.deb文件,在终端中运行以下命令来安装PPA:
sudo add-apt-repository ppa:alessandro-strada/ppa
sudo apt-get update
sudo apt-get install google-drive-ocamlfuse
然后,仍然在终端中,运行以下命令来开始:
google-drive-ocamlfuse
这将设置配置文件和文件夹所需,并启动您的默认浏览器,以便您可以登录到您的谷歌帐户。
接下来,回到终端,您需要创建一个目录来挂载google驱动器:
mkdir ~/googledrive
最后,要挂载驱动器以便查看文件,请运行:
google-drive-ocamlfuse ~/googledrive
它的工作原理类似于nfs,因为这些文件并没有被实际复制到您的计算机上,所以如果您想要在没有连接到internet时拥有它们,则需要将它们复制到本地目录中。
发布于 2019-11-17 04:52:01
以上的答案行不通。谷歌在一段时间前就停止了与Google同步谷歌照片。如果你想要访问谷歌驱动器,那么上面的工作很好。如果你想要挂载谷歌图片,那么似乎没有解决方案。此程序用于备份和与Google https://pypi.org/project/gphotos-sync/保持同步。
发布于 2022-07-25 17:04:36
!
在使用之前,您需要配置google云中的google照片共享:
使用这些指南:
https://raymii.org/s/tutorials/Local_增量式_谷歌_照片_备份_在……上面_Ubuntu.html
或。
https://docs.google.com/document/d/1ck1679H8ifmZ_4eVbDeD_-jezIcZ-j6MlaNaeQiz7y0/编辑
当你准备好的时候:
https://console.cloud.google.com/
创建一个新项目。名字和地点不重要。
转到console.cloud.google.com/projectselector2/apis/library,,选择您的新项目,然后选择。单击“蓝色启用”大按钮。
转到控制台,Cloud.google.com/apis,选择您的项目并转到OAuth同意屏幕。选择外部。
填写名称并单击“保存”。
在菜单栏中,转到凭据,创建凭据,OAuth ClientID。
选择“桌面应用程序”类型,并给客户端一个名称。我用的是gp_client。
你会看到确认屏幕。然后,使用下载箭头按钮将文件保存为client_secret.json
:
我将它保存在我的~/下载文件夹中,然后将它移动到正确的文件夹中进行gphotos,如果它不存在,则创建它:
必须将client_secret.json
文件命名为此处。
mkdir -p ~/.config/gphotos-sync/
cp ~/Downloads/client_secret.json ~/.config/gphotos-sync/client_secret.json
一旦你登录到谷歌,你可能会得到一个“未经验证”的警告,在这种情况下,这是好的。
在此之后,相当复杂的过程,是时候安装,然后您可以开始使用该软件。
python -m pip install --user gphotos-sync
gphotos-sync YOUR-DIRECTORY
如果在尝试同步时出现错误,请使用以下命令:
gphotos-sync --new-token YOUR-DIRECTORY
你可以在github上找到它:
https://askubuntu.com/questions/1138453
复制相似问题